Why Betano Skips The Usual Pay By Phone Option

Pay by Phone’s charm is its simplicity: no bank details, a quick £10 or £20 top-up charged straight to your mobile bill, and you’re off to the slots. Yet, Betano UK has turned its back on this crowd favourite. Several reasons are at play here:

  • Regulatory watchfulness: The UK Gambling Commission is strict on anti-fraud and money laundering controls, making phone billing a tougher sell on security.
  • Carrier fees and hold-ups: Phone billing often carries hidden charges and slower processing compared to instant e-wallets or prepaid cards.
  • Technical infrastructure: Betano’s platform is tuned to lean on seamless, fast payment networks rather than older carrier billing tech.

So, for UK punters who want speed without hidden fees or extended verifications, the Pay by Phone option just doesn’t fit the bill.

The Rise of Instant Mobile Wallets and Apple Pay in UK Gambling

Apple Pay is having a right royal moment in UK gambling. Tap, authenticate with Face ID or fingerprint, and Bob’s your uncle—the deposit lands instantly. The magic happens because Apple Pay connects directly to your bank card but handles the security and input hassle for you. Betano’s support for Apple Pay means punters can blitz through deposits without leaving a paper trail beyond their usual bank statements.

Mobile wallets, PayPal included, also keep things ticking along at a brisk clip, with near-instant transfers and no clunky phone network interruptions. For those gambling on the bus, tube, or while dodging a drizzle in London, nothing beats the speed and convenience of a wallet that fits in your pocket. This trend away from phone billing to slick mobile wallets is taking hold across UK operators, with Betano leading the charge on mobile-first payments.

Withdrawal speeds: What to expect from cashing out your wins

When it’s time to cash out big, patience isn’t exactly part of the package, but Betano keeps things pretty swift:

  • Debit card withdrawals: Usually clear within 1-3 days, which is par for British online casinos.
  • PayPal cashouts: Often hit your account the very same day—this little gem is part of what keeps VIP UK streamers buzzing.
  • Bank transfers: More for the slow-and-steady crowd, typically settling in 1-3 days as well.

Some players who haven’t gone through full account verification may find their withdrawals held up, so the golden rule is to sort that early and avoid the dreaded 24-hour delay.

Verification quirks unique to the UK market and how Betano handles them

UK gambling laws make Betano tiptoe carefully around identity and source of funds checks. What trips up some players is:

  • Account names on deposits must match withdrawal details exactly or verification flags pop up like surprise spotlights.
  • High-volume bettors face extra scrutiny – accounts with heavy traffic can expect additional identity checks before any payout.
  • Responsible gambling nudges mean that Betano won’t shy away from pausing withdrawals to confirm source of winnings, especially after big score streaks.

A well-verified account means faster cashouts and fewer headaches, as countless players on UK forums will tell you.
